    Melania Sanhueza: Leading with purpose of transforming education through emotional well-being

    The Chilean entrepreneur and co-founder of Müud has driven a technological innovation that strengthens students’ emotional well-being and promotes a more empathetic and preventive school environment. Today, the tool developed in Chile supports more than 10,000 students and has expanded its impact to countries such as Spain, the United States, Mexico, Costa Rica and India

    dsc08393.arw_diana_leal_1_v02_hq.jpg

    The tool developed by Melania Sanhueza is currently being used in schools across Chile, Spain, the United States, Mexico, Costa Rica and India. Photo courtesy of Marca Chile.  

    As part of the partnership between UN Women and Marca Chile through the Chile, País de Mujeres initiative, this interview is featured in the #WomenLeadersForDevelopment campaign, which highlights women who are driving solutions to today’s major challenges through leadership, innovation and commitment to their communities. Melania Sanhueza is one of them. Her journey demonstrates how talent, vision and the ability to turn personal experiences into opportunities can generate change with both local impact and international reach, inspiring new generations of girls and young women to lead the future.

    Great innovations often begin with a simple question: how can we improve people’s lives? For Melania Sanhueza, the answer was to make the emotions of children and adolescents visible within schools. Guided by that conviction, the Chilean entrepreneur led the development of a technological solution that is helping strengthen emotional well-being and improve school coexistence, demonstrating that innovation can also be a powerful tool for care and prevention

    Her purpose goes beyond creating an application. “At Müud, we seek to help develop students who can exercise leadership in ways that are more empathetic and connected to the needs we face as a society in the 21st century,” she says

    The platform allows students to record how they feel on a daily basis, enabling the early identification of those who may need support and providing educational communities with information to take preventive action

    Leading from experience to transform education

    Melania’s leadership journey was built on a combination of innovation, technology and a deep commitment to education. The inspiration for Müud emerged from an experience that profoundly shaped her family: her husband and current co-founder, Rodrigo, experienced bullying during his childhood and was ultimately expelled from school

    “That experience led him to become a teacher so that no child would ever feel invisible in a classroom again. When we met, drawing on my background in innovation and educational technology, we realized that this was not just a problem but a shared responsibility,” she recalls

    Driven by that conviction, Melania led the development of a solution that integrates emotional well-being into the daily school routine. The application encourages students to identify and name their emotions every day, strengthening skills such as self-awareness, self-regulation and emotional management

    “We often say simply, ‘I feel bad,’ but it is very different to recognize whether we are feeling sad, frustrated or bored. When we learn to identify our emotions and receive support from teachers and education professionals, we can develop tools to manage them much more effectively,” she explains

    For the entrepreneur, innovation only has value when it responds to concrete needs

    “Emotional challenges do not appear overnight; they are built over time. That is why we wanted to create a solution not for the ideal school, but for the real school we experience every day in Chile.”

    A Chilean innovation with global impact

    The journey began with a pilot programme at a school in the city of Osorno that was facing significant challenges related to school coexistence. The results demonstrated that early identification of emotions could help prevent risk situations and strengthen support systems within educational communities

    This learning process fueled Müud’s growth. Today, the platform supports more than 10,000 students and was recently validated through research conducted in partnership with a research centre in Norway. The findings showed that, after eight weeks of daily use, students strengthened skills such as self-control and emotional management

    Today, the tool developed by Melania and her team is being used in schools across Chile, Spain, the United States, Mexico, Costa Rica and India

    “We grew alongside schools, learning about their realities and needs. Knowing that a solution created in Chile can help make students’ emotions visible in different parts of the world fills us with pride,” she says

    Her leadership has also received international recognition. In 2020, she was recognized as a Young Leader of the Americas by the United States Embassy, an achievement that strengthened her work in educational innovation and expanded her network of collaborators across Latin America and the Caribbean

    Inspiring the next generation of leaders

    For Melania Sanhueza, leadership does not mean having all the answers. Rather, it means daring to take the first step and trusting in one’s own abilities

    “My message to girls is to start by getting to know themselves. The better we understand what we enjoy, what our strengths are and what skills we possess, the greater our opportunities to develop our full potential.”

    She also encourages girls to trust their intuition and not wait for the perfect moment to begin

    “Trust your intuition and do not be afraid to follow your own path. Do not wait until everything is perfect before moving forward. Often, taking the first step is enough to discover that we are capable of achieving far more than we ever imagined.”

    Her story demonstrates that when innovation is combined with empathy and leadership, it is possible to develop solutions born in Chile that address global challenges, improve people’s lives and create new opportunities for future generations
